Sanyu Elementary School Builds A Safer Learning Environment with VIVOTEK Surveillance Solutions

December 2013 by Marc Jacob

Schools are places for students to learn and acquire professional and social skills.
For children and young adults, school is also a place that shapes their personality,
integrity and self-respect. However, schools often double as public places that are
open to communities, making the safety and security on campus exceptionally
important. Issues that may compromise campus security are diverse, ranging from
trespassing and theft, to bullying, vandalism and injury. School-aged children are
vulnerable and lack awareness when it comes to confronting danger. Thus, an
integrated security mechanism with advanced and seamless surveillance should be
installed on campus, securing a safe learning environment for children. With an
advanced surveillance system, school staff can perform security networking right on
campus, and police or security can do so remotely. If a suspicious person or object
is detected, the alarm will trigger, mobilizing real-time assistance. Early
detection of a dangerous situation on campus significantly increases the likelihood
of prevention.

Enhanced Infrastructure, Strengthened Security

Sanyu Elementary School, located in the Tienmu area of Shihlin District, Taipei,
Taiwan was founded in 1993. With a strong commitment to education, Sanyu Elementary
School has executed a series of initiatives for building up a safe campus for its
1,500 students from grades 1 to 6. The school prioritizes healthy development and
quality education, which can be seen in various academic courses, dynamic and
multifaceted extracurricular activities, vigorous physical education programs and
events, and a comprehensive tutorial system. However, solid security is needed for
all these initiatives to operate smoothly, and to ensure parents that their
children are learning in a safe environment. Sanyu Elementary School has put lots
of effort and resources into security infrastructure enhancement and renovation.
The surveillance system, as the pivotal mechanism for security on campus, also got
an overhaul. After seeing the insufficient image quality of the existing analog
cameras, the school decided to upgrade to an IP-based surveillance system. With
VIVOTEK¡¯s local distributor Zero One Technology¡¯s professional advice and
support, 48 VIVOTEK network cameras were chosen for the project. The two major
reasons that Sanyu Elementary School go with VIVOTEK were: First, VIVOTEK is a
leading brand in Taiwan. Second, VIVOTEK provides quality solutions, which have
been also well recognized by other schools.

Unparalleled Visibility, Seamless Monitoring

48 network cameras have been installed in hallways, stairways, and around sports
grounds, creating a seamless shield of protection for children wherever they are on
campus.

Hallways and stairways, which are semi-outdoor areas, are places with high contrast
lighting conditions. Capturing fine details while maintaining superb image quality
can be challenging under such circumstances, only cameras with excellent image
processing capability are adequate. VIVOTEK¡¯s IP8332-C, a 1MP bullet-style network
camera, features a removable IR-cut filter and IR illuminators, effective up to
15M. This camera captures video with exceptional image quality and resolution
around the clock. As for harsh outdoor environments, the IP8332-C is encased in
weather-proof casing to withstand rain and dust, ensuring stable operation and
monitoring under any weather condition. The IP8332-C is also an ideal option for
monitoring hallways and stairways

Apart from the indoors, children have physical education classes and play around
outside on the sports grounds. However, monitoring this area can be challenging
considering the openness of the premises. VIVOTEK¡¯s speed dome network camera
SD8312E, with its sophisticated pan/tilt mechanism, was installed for sports ground
surveillance. The SD8312E is capable of fast, precise movements with continuous
360-degree pan and 90-degree tilt. Designed with WDR Pro technology and a removable
IR-cut filter, the camera is able to deliver unparalleled visibility day and night,
clearly capturing every move on the ground. VIVOTEK¡¯s IP8130, a 1MP small-sized and
elegant designed cube network camera, was installed in the security office at the
school entrance. Any activity around the security office, such as intrusion or
vandalism, can be monitored, protecting not only the security guard staff, but also
school children. With a supporting smart phone application, VIVOTEK¡¯s iViewer,
security guards can access live video off-site in real time through iPhone or
Android platforms.
